2) How do they produce the 4-in-1 image on the monitors wherein you see 4 different camera images on each quadrant of the screen? Is it produced by the monitor itself or a separate video device?
The 4-in-1 image or similar is produced by the DVR machine. So you just plug in the cameras to the DVR and the output is already 4-in-1 or 8-in-1 or whatever capacity the DVR has.
Quote:
3) How many hours/days of video can a regular DVR store?
Depends on the hard disk capacity and video resolution used per camera. Typical 80gig HDD could last 30 to 40 days at normal resolution with four cameras. But with other systems (like the one I setup at our office), it can last 30 days with eight cameras because I have set the frame rate from 30fps to 15fps.

Cameras can differ a lot. Standard video camera will also vary with it's resolution capability.
For best results especially for external locations, use a camera with infra-red emitters. For larger areas which is prone to be dark, you can add extra infra-red emitters to "illuminate" the dark areas in infra-red only if those areas are out of range for the infra-red from the camera.
